Big alarm in the German state of Rijnland-Palatinate: After three dead were found in a residential building in Weitefeld in Westerwald, a suspect is searched. The police warns against taking no lifts – the village was sealed.
The crime would have taken place in the early morning hours of Sunday. “We were informed this morning around 3.45 am about an emergency call that apparently there is a violent attack in a house here in Weitefeld. The colleagues also had to discover three lifeless people on the site,” a police spokesperson told Bild.
“When the object is approached, one person moved. That is the person we are still looking for at the moment,” said the official Jürgen Fachinger.
Police spokesperson: “Shot and Stab Weapons in the Game”
The background of the action is still completely unclear. “We have indications that firearms and stab weapons were involved,” said Fachinger. There is no concrete danger to the population, but the police were nevertheless advised to take lifts in the area.
The fatalities must be two men and one woman. The village was sealed by the manager- every car that wants to drive in or out is checked. A police helicopter is also in use. The inhabitants of the 2200-Soul community were advised to stay at home and not go outside.
